终端中有些命令的输出不在之前内容下面,而是打开了一个新的“窗口”

2020-12-27 21:28:15 +08:00
 CenN
每次都要按 q 回到之前的内容,怎么修改过来呢?
比如`git config --list`的输出
1485 次点击
所在节点    macOS
3 条回复
hiw2016
2020-12-27 21:37:56 +08:00
大概是内容多了,git 自动调用了 less 命令来分页输出

如果想禁用这种行为,可以试一试下面这个
https://stackoverflow.com/questions/2183900/how-do-i-prevent-git-diff-from-using-a-pager
snooprat
2020-12-27 21:38:40 +08:00
就是这么设计的,比如 git log,还有 man 指令。如果想对比查看,可以分割窗口。
agagega
2020-12-27 22:13:43 +08:00
--no-pager

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/739457

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X